Getting here & getting around

Flying in: You can fly in to Denver (DEN), or Hayden-Steamboat (HDN). Denver to Steamboat is a 3.5 hour drive, and Hayden is 35 minutes. Getting around: If you aren't planning on renting a car, note that Uber/Lyft is extremely unreliable unless you are inside Steamboat - you can sometimes get an Uber from the airport to town, but sometimes you will be let down. There are shuttle services from Hayden airport to Steamboat which include Storm Mountain Express and Ski Town Transportation. Also look at Yampa Valley Transportation. Staying here: Once in Steamboat, the free Steamboat Springs Transit bus runs between major hotels, downtown, and the mountain area. For hotels near the Botanic Gardens, we recommend Residence Inn by Marriot Steamboat Springs, Legacy Vacation Resorts Steamboat Springs Hilltop, and the local favorite Rabbit Ears Motel named after Rabbit Ears Pass. Home rentals are plentiful as well through Airbnb, VRBO, and local property management companies.
